Hair Design

Everett Community College ETPL
Hair Design includes the theory of the practice of hair design including business practices and basic human anatomy and physiology; shampooing including draping, brushing, scalp manipulations, conditioning and rinsing; scalp and hair analysis; hair cutting and trimming including scissors, razor, thinning shears and clippers; hair styling including wet, dry and thermal styling, braiding and styling aids; cutting and trimming of facial hair including beard and mustache design and eyebrow, ear and nose hair trimming; artificial hair; permanent waving including sectioning, wrapping, preperm test curl, solution application, processing test curl, neutralizing and removal of chemicals; chemical relaxing including sectioning, strand test, relaxer application, and removal of chemicals; hair coloring and bleaching including predisposition test and strand test, and measurement, mixing, application and removal of chemicals; cleaning and disinfecting of individual work stations, individual equipment and tools and proper use and storage of linens; diseases and disorders of the scalp and hair; safety including proper use and storage of chemicals, implements and electrical appliances and first aid as it relates to hair design.
